'X Factor' runner-up Rebecca Ferguson has blasted her management on Twitter.

The 25-year-old singer sacked her unnamed handlers and launched a furious tirade against them on the micro-blogging site, claiming she was overworked to the point of collapse.

Rebecca wrote: "resorting to stalking my twitter the same people that watched me collapse ... And gave me a can of coke and said now go do your interview .

"The same people that worked me so much I collapsed and had to say stop!!! I need to see my children you need to give me time off vile!!!!

"Was so exhausted I couldn't physically walk on my own but was still told I had to work!!! ‪#vile (sic)."
the qualified legal secretary added ''See you in court!!! ‪#greedyvermon

"Be nice to have a nice new responsible caring management team!! Who care for me and my childrens well being ‪#seeyouincourt!!! (sic)."



Rebecca has two kids and was clearly worried about the strain of juggling a hectic career and her family.

Neither Rebecca nor her management company have made any further comment on the claims.
